Context Readings
All About Fools
13 The lazy person claims, "There is a lion in the road! There's a lion in the streets!" 14 The door turns on its hinges as does the lazy person on his bed. 15 The lazy person buries his hand in the dish, but he's too tired to bring it to his mouth again.
